大亚湾核电站液态排放在受纳海域中监测数据计算机快速算法的构造与实现

Constructing and realizing the computer fast arithmetic for Daya Bay PWR nuclear power station's liquid ejections around the sea area and statistics analysis of the inspected data

摘要 对压水堆液态排放在周围海域中典型点的监测数据(包括3H和非3H的放射性核素)统计的分析。 The computer simulation and the statistical analysis of the inspected data on the typical points in the sea area nearby were developed to research the distribution of PWR nuclear power station's liquid ejections around the Daya Bay.At the same time the relevant mathematical models were set up.Then Lagrange's interpolation which is n points subsection twomemberquadratic and fourline linear weighted interpolation were developed to carry out the computer simulation,and calculated the density distribution in the sea area of 3H which is a kind of radioactive nuclide.The result shows that the data drawn from this calculation method have almost no difference from those calculated by hydrodymamics equation.Therefore,this calculation method is reliable.
